2.Wandering Behavior in Korean Elders with Dementia Residing in Nursing Homes.
Jun Ah SONG ; Young Mi LIM ; Gwi Ryung Son HONG
Journal of Korean Academy of Nursing 2008;38(1):29-38
PURPOSE: This study investigated various factors relatied to wandering behavior of Korean elders with dementia (KED). METHODS: A sample of 160 ambulatory residents with dementia from 14 long term care facilities was used to examine demographic, individual, cognitive, physical health, and environmental characteristics by comparing wanderers (N=108) to nonwanders (N=52). Subjects were evaluated by Korean versions of the Mini-mental State Exam (K-MMSE), the Physical and Instrumental Activities of Daily Living (K-PIADL), and the Revised Algase Wandering Scale Nursing Home version (KRAWS-NH) along its six dimensions. Demographic and environmental data were also obtained. Independent sample ttests, Chi-square test, Fisher's Exact tests, and ANCOVAs were used to examine differences between wanderers and nonwanders. RESULTS: Wanderers were significantly (p<.05) older and had more limitations in K-PADL and K-IADL. The degree of overall wandering and certain features of wandering were significantly different (p<.05) by total number of residents in the facility, type of bedroom (i.e., "Ondol"), and color of bedroom and living-room walls (i.e., sky blue). CONCLUSIONS: Findings of this study may be useful in understanding wandering behavior of KEDs and thus developing more culturally specific management strategies.

3.Predictors of Intention to Quit Smoking among Patient with Coronary Heart Disease.
Eun Kyung KIM ; Mae Ja KIM ; Mi Ryung SONG
Journal of Korean Academy of Nursing 2002;32(3):355-363
PURPOSE: The purpose of this study was to examine the level of intention to quit smoking and to identify factors influencing intention to quit among patients with coronary heart disease. Method: The subjects consisted of 80 male patients with coronary heart disease (angina pectoris, myocardial infarction) at three hospitals in Seoul. The data were collected with self reporting in a structured questionnaire. Stepwise multiple regression was used to identify predictors of intention to quit. Included variables were attitudes toward smoking cessation, subjective norms, perceived behavioral control, usefulness of smoking cessation, and previous attempts to quit. RESULT: 1. The mean score for intention to quit was 11.1(+/-6.1) which was lower than median score of the scale. 2. There were significant correlations between the all predictive variables and the intention to quit(r=.24-.48, p<.05). 3. usefulness of smoking cessation, perceived behavioral control, and previous attempts to quit explained 34.6% of the variance for intention to quit. CONCLUSION: usefulness of smoking cessation, perceived behavioral control, and previous attempts to quit were identified as important variables in explaining the intention to quit smoking among patients with coronary heart disease. Thus, it is necessary to try to enhance this factors for increasing intention to quit among patients with coronary heart disease.

4.A case of congenital factor V deficiency.
Jae Won SONG ; Mi Ryung UM ; Hyo Seop AHN ; Chang Yee HONG
Journal of Korean Medical Science 1987;2(3):179-182
A case of Factor V deficiency, the first case in Korea, is reported in a 9-year-old boy whose plasma concentration of Factor V was 6%. He complained of easy bruisability, prolonged bleeding from the mouth after minor trauma and hemarthrosis and flexion contracture of the right knee. His parents are heterozygous (maternal Factor V concentration 52%, paternal 40%).

5.Dermatofibrosarcoma Protuberans: A Study of Clinical, Pathologic, Genetic, and Therapeutic Features in Korean Patients.
Zhenlong ZHENG ; Junjei PIAO ; Ji Hye LEE ; Song Ee KIM ; Soo Chan KIM ; Kee Yang CHUNG ; Mi Ryung ROH
Yonsei Medical Journal 2015;56(2):440-446
PURPOSE: Dermatofibrosarcoma protuberans (DFSP) carries a translocation resulting in the collagen type I alpha 1 (COL1A1)-platelet-derived growth factor beta (PDGFB) fusion gene, which is responsible for PDGFB activation. The purpose of this study is to evaluate the clinicopathological, genetic, and therapeutic features of DFSP in Korean patients. MATERIALS AND METHODS: Clinicopathological features of 37 patients with DFSP were reviewed. Multiplex reverse transcriptase-polymerase chain reaction (PCR) was carried out in 16 patients using formalin-fixed, paraffin-embedded tissues and specific primers for COL1A1 and PDGFB. RESULTS: The mean age of 37 patients was 37.4 years old. The most common tumor location was the trunk. All patients were treated primarily with surgery: 34 (91.7%) cases with Mohs micrographic surgery (MMS) and 3 (8.3%) cases with wide local excision. The median follow-up time was 33.7 months. Two patients, one in each treatment group, demonstrated local recurrence during the follow-up period. The COL1A1-PDGFB fusion gene was expressed in 14 (87.5%) cases, demonstrated by reverse transcriptase PCR analysis. No association was found among the different COL1A1-PDGFB fusion transcripts, the various histological subtypes and clinical features. CONCLUSION: Our results support the effectiveness of MMS in treating DFSP. The COL1A1-PDGFB fusion transcript was observed in 87.5% of patients. Therefore, COL1A1-PDGFB is a useful and accurate tool in diagnosing DFSP in Koreans.

8.Establishment of the Separate Cutoff Values of 17-alpha-hydroxyprogesterone in Neonatal Screening Program for Congenital Adrenal Hyperplasia according to Birth Weight.
Sean Mi SONG ; Hyang Ja LEE ; Hye Ryung YOON ; Kyoung Ryul LEE
Journal of Laboratory Medicine and Quality Assurance 2010;32(2):211-216
BACKGROUND: In Korea, 17-alpha-hydroxyprogesterone (17-OHP) neonatal screening for congenital adrenal hyperplasia (CAH) has a high false positive rate. Preterm infants have higher levels of 17-OHP than term infants. We established the separate cutoff values of 17-OHP under the guideline of the Clinical and Laboratory Standard Institute C28-A3 to reduce a false positive rate. METHODS: The 17-OHP enzyme-immunoassay was used in blood spots of 22,601 newborns. To decide whether to partition cutoff values based on sex, sampling date and birth weight was assessed by Z-test and standard deviation (SD) ratio. If the result was significant, we estimated the cutoff value with 90% confidence intervals (CIs) using the nonparametric method. RESULTS: In the subclasses based on sex and sampling date, the results were not significant. However, the birth weight-adjusted subclasses (SD ratio > 1.5) showed that it was necessary to distinguish low-birth-weight infants from the others. We selected the subclass categories to reflect the concept of low- or very-low-birth-weight infant. The maximum percentile to define a 90% CI was chosen in each subclass. After applied the re-estimated cutoff value, the recall rate was decreased from 0.6% to less than 0.2%. CONCLUSIONS: The birth weight-adjusted cutoff value of 17-OHP in neonatal screening for CAH can be reduced the false positive rate of low-birth-weight infants. This approach would decrease unnecessary blood draws, medical evaluation, parental anxiety and burden on health care resources.

9.Clinical and Histopathological Analyses of Glomus Tumors: An Institutional Experience of 29 Cases
Ahreum SONG ; Dae San YOO ; Mi Yeon CHO ; Jong Hoon KIM ; Mi Ryung ROH
Korean Journal of Dermatology 2022;60(8):505-512
Background:
Glomus tumors are benign mesenchymal neoplasms originating from the subcutaneous glomus body. It is often described as a painful nodule accompanied by tenderness and temperature sensitivity.
Objective:
To analyze the clinicopathologic features of glomus tumors and determine the correlations between the characteristics of glomus tumors and those of the patients.
Methods:
We reviewed the medical records and biopsy specimens of 29 cases of glomus tumors diagnosed between June 2006 and May 2021 at a single tertiary hospital.
Results:
The male to female ratio was 2.6:1, and the mean age of onset was 44.3 years. All cases presented with a solitary lesion, and the most common location was the fingernail (15 cases, 51.7%). Sixteen tumors (55.2%) were located in the digits, all of which were subungual tumors. Among these, nine tumors (56.3%) were observed in the nail bed, and seven (43.7%) were observed in the nail matrix. Thirteen patients (44.8%) had extradigital tumors.Histopathologically, 12 cases were solid glomus tumors (41.4%), 15 were glomangiomas (51.7%), and one was a glomangiomyoma (3.4%). Myxoid stromal changes were observed in nine cases (31.0%), all of which were subungual tumors. All tumors were removed. Postoperative nail deformities were observed in eight cases (50% of subungual tumors).
Conclusion
At our clinic, glomus tumors were commonly seen as solitary nodules accompanied by pain or tenderness. More than half of the tumors were located in the subungual area, mostly in the fingernails. Tumor removal alleviated the symptoms in most cases, but often resulted in residual nail dystrophy.
10.Src Kinase Regulates Nitric Oxide-induced Dedifferentiation and Cyclooxygenase-2 Expression in Articular Chondrocytes via p38 Kinase-dependent Pathway.
Seon Mi YU ; Won Kil LEE ; Eun Kyung YOON ; Ji Hye LEE ; Sun Ryung LEE ; Song Ja KIM
Immune Network 2006;6(4):204-210
BACKGROUND: Nitric oxide (NO) in articular chondrocytes regulates dedifferentiation and inflammatory responses by modulating MAP kinases. In this study, we investigated whether the Src kinase in chondrocytes regulates NO-induced dedifferentiation and cyclooxygenase-2 (COX-2) expression. METHODS: Primary chondrocytes were treated with various concentrations of SNP for 24 h. The COX-2 and type II collagen expression levels were determined by immunoblot analysis, and prostaglandin E(2) (PGE(2)) was determined by using a PGE(2) assay kit. Expression and distribution of p-Caveolin and COX-2 in rabbit articular chondrocytes and cartilage explants were determined by immunohistochemical staining and immunocytochemical staining, respectively. RESULTS: SNP treatment stimulated Src kinase activation in a dose-dependent manner in articular chondrocytes. The Src kinase inhibitors PP2 [4-amino-5-(4-chlorophenyl)-7-(t-butyl)pyrazolo(3,4-d)pyrimidine], a significantly blocked SNP-induced p38 kinase and caveolin-1 activation in a dose-dependent manner. Therefore, to determine whether Src kinase activation is associated with dedifferentiation and/or COX-2 expression and PGE(2) production. As expected, PP2 potentiated SNP-stimulated dedifferentiation, but completely blocked both COX-2 expression and PGE2 production. And also, levels of p-Caveolin and COX-2 protein expression were increased in SNP-treated primary chondrocytes and osteoarthritic and rheumatoid arthritic cartilage, suggesting that p-Caveolin may play a role in the inflammatory responses of arthritic cartilage. CONCLUSION: Our previously studies indicated that NO caused dedifferentiation and COX-2 expression is regulated by p38 kinase through caveolin-1 (1). Therefore, our results collectively suggest that Src kinase regulates NO-induced dedifferentiation and COX-2 expression in chondrocytes via p38 kinase in association with caveolin-1.
